For the 2026-27 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 363 students in 73542, OK.
The top-ranked public preschool in 73542, OK is Frederick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public preschool in zipcode 73542 have an average math proficiency score of 72% (versus the Oklahoma public pre school average of 29%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 27% statewide average). Pre schools in 73542, OK have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Oklahoma public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Oklahoma public preschool average of 57% (majority Hispanic).
